The Court of Owls



Bruce and Alfred discuss the architect Alan Wayne, Bruce's ancestor.





Batman ruminates on the superstition-born tradition of skipping the number 13 when numbering floors in a building. Some architects even constructed a dummy floor in-between the floors labeled 12 and 14, to contain 13's bad luck.
